Movie Info

Synopsis The teachers and students of a countryside elementary school are thrown into a panic when an air raid siren goes off, warning them of a imminent nuclear attack. They are unaware that it has gone off by mistake, and separate the children into groups -- one of which is headed by the anxious Mrs. Andrews (Nancy Marchand) -- to take them home. Harriet (Alice Playten) invites her classmates into her family's bomb shelter, but tragedy strikes when she won't allow one of her classmates to enter.
Director
Frank Perry
Producer
Frank Perry
Screenwriter
Eleanor Perry
Production Co
Frank Perry Films Inc.
Genre
Drama
Original Language
English
Runtime
1h 24m
